News summary

During the Duleep Trophy 2024 match between India A and India B, Indian pacer Avesh Khan was playfully teased by fans with 'RCB-RCB' chants at M Chinnaswamy Stadium, Royal Challengers Bangalore's home ground. Avesh, representing India A, responded with good humor, encouraging the crowd to chant louder, a moment that went viral on social media. Despite the banter, Avesh managed to take two wickets in the first innings and one in the second, though India A was ultimately defeated by India B, which saw notable performances from Rishabh Pant and Sarfaraz Khan. Avesh's last appearance for India was in July 2024, and he is a potential candidate for India's upcoming Test series against Bangladesh, as selectors look to rest Jasprit Bumrah. The Duleep Trophy serves as crucial preparation for the international season, giving both regulars and fringe players a platform to showcase their skills.
